Description:
Polyonics XF-583 is a polyimide
label material coated with a permanent pressure sensitive acrylic
adhesive and a high
opacity, matte white topcoat specifically designed for thermal
transfer printing. Bar
code labels made from XF 583 polyimide labels demonstrate excellent
performance in lead
free wave solder environments, which range from
260șC - 290șC.
Polyonics
XF-580 polyimide label material is designed for barcode or alphanumeric
identification of printed circuit boards, or related electronic
components. It is the ideal label to withstand mixed circuit board
processes, on either the top or bottom side of the board. It has
excellent resistance to harsh fluxes, cleaners, saponifiers, and
wave solder environments, and resists all commonly employed methods
of cleaning. XF 580 polyimide labels are one of several polyimide

When used with the proper ribbon, XF 580 polyimide labels pass MIL-STD-202F
method 215J. The printed polyimide label resists smearing, even
when the board and label are directly removed from a reflow or wave
solder environment. For a list of recommended thermal transfer ribbons

Advantages of 1 mil polyimide labels:
- Cost
Savings: The thinner construction of our 1-mil polyimide
label material allows you to keep the high performance properties
of Polyonics’ traditional materials, while reducing your
label cost.
- Greater
Operational Ease of Use: The lower profile of these new
polyimide label materials allows for easier use in processes which
demand thin materials, such as solder paste screen printing. The
lower profile also makes it easier for uniform stacking and loading
of boards.
- Weight
Reduction: Lighter 1 mil labels are ideal for small electronics
applications in which reducing overall product weight is critical.

The
choice of thermal transfer printer can make a real difference as
well on the overall polyimide label performance. Our materials can
be used with most industrial thermal transfer printers, such as
Zebra, Intermec, Sato, Printronix, NEC, Datamax, and Brady label
printers, for harsh environment bar code label printing with a wide
variety of thermal transfer ribbons.
